Hope you can help me with this problem. A few days ago I have updated my phone (Samsung Galaxy Nexus) to Android 4.2.2, after the upgrade I found all my contacts were missing their numbers, pictures and ringtones associated to them.
I did not have the gmail synch on, but with the upgrade it synched automatically, now I can only see their whatsapp numbers, but cannot message or place a call from the address book. I cannot see my contacts' name on the call lists, and in my messages. I tried importing, exporting, all the different display options, but nothing seems to work.
I believe I saved them in the phone, do you know if I can select the phone memory option or how I can sort this?

If you did not have sync on and did not have all of those addresses in your online contact list I am pretty sure they are gone. Best thing to do would be to rebuild your contact list online and let it sync.
 
But I did not delete them, I remember saving them on the phone memory, I tried anyway getting into that, but no results so far...
How do I actually display my phone contacts?
 
You have one contact list. If a person in it has the phone number filled it is shows up in the list when you open the dialer. If you only have an email address, it will not show in the dialer but will show up in your list while in gmail. Are your gmail online contacts still showing up on the website? if not, what happened is when the phone synced after they had been deleted/scrambled by the update on the phone, online took that as an update and garbled them there as well.

I am afraid you will have to rebuild your list. Do it online and then let it get synced.... and this time leave sync enabled. :)
